IC3600EPSW1 low-voltage regulator card overview
The IC3600EPSW1 is a regulator card from the IC3600EPS power-supply group of the GE Speedtronic Mark I / Mark II turbine control system, the earliest Speedtronic platform of discrete plug-in cards. In the EPS group's division of labor it is the low-voltage regulator, designated as the 12 V / 5 V card: it derives a regulated low-voltage logic rail from a higher supply rail and holds it steady for the rack. Where the EPSS regulator produces the -12 V rail from the -50 V bus, the EPSW handles the lower 12 V / 5 V end of the supply.
The 5 V rail is the one the panel's logic depends on most directly, so a fault here rarely stays local. When it drifts or collapses you tend to see erratic, seemingly unrelated logic behavior across several cards at once — which is precisely why this card gets blamed for problems it did not cause.
Rule out the load and the input rail first
A low or missing 5 V rail is one of the most misdiagnosed conditions on a legacy rack. Before ordering a replacement EPSW, work through these checks:
-
Suspect a downstream short before the regulator. A single shorted or failing card on the 5 V rail can pull the whole rail down and make the regulator look faulty. Remove or isolate cards one at a time and watch whether the rail recovers.
-
Confirm the input rail. The EPSW needs its higher input rail present and in tolerance to produce the regulated output. If the input is low or absent, correct that upstream first.
-
Clean and reseat the edge connector. Contaminated edge fingers and a poor rack seat cause the sort of intermittent, tap-sensitive rail faults that imitate a failed regulator on every IC3600 board.
-
Measure input and output together. A good input with a bad output, and the rail staying low even with the load removed, is the combination that finally implicates the EPSW itself.
Because the 5 V rail touches so much of the panel, taking the time to isolate the load protects both your spare and your troubleshooting time.
Making sense of the IC3600EPSW1 number
IC3600 identifies the Mark I / Mark II Speedtronic card series, EPS the power-supply group, and W this specific regulator (the 12 V / 5 V card, as distinct from the S regulator, the D 28 V supply and the C inverter drive). The trailing 1 is the revision or dash detail; where a longer suffix appears on a given board, match it in full. The GE Speedtronic Part Number Decoder lays out how the blocks are read.
The EPSW in the wider Mark I-II supply chain
The EPSW works alongside the rest of the EPS group: the EPSS regulator, the EPSD 28 V supply, the EPSU/EPSV primary supply pair and the EPSC inverter drive. Because each card handles a different rail, the quickest way to localize a supply problem is to compare against known-good neighbors. Mark I-II predates triple-redundant control, so the EPSW is single-channel supply hardware, not a voted R/S/T channel.
